面试官

  1. 一套笔试题
    包括JS | HTML | CSS 的基础问题,难度较低,都能答出
  2. 交叉面试(2人):
    2.1 React中的JSX与HTML中的标签有何不同?
    2.2 React中Key的作用?
    2.3 HTML加载的过程(扩展:宏任务微任务、时间队列)
    2.4 对canvas的了解?canvas可以直接交互吗?与canvas元素交互如何实现?
    2.5 常用的e-charts事件
    2.6 如何给下载的图片去掉水印
    2.7 自身的优缺点,性格特征
    2.8 今后的学习规划

HR

  1. 薪资待遇
  2. 考核规则
  3. 入职时间

应聘者

  1. 公司的主要业务
  2. 团队规模
  3. 技术栈、对员工的要求(code review)
  4. 对应聘者的建议
  5. 上升空间
  6. 工作强度与时间

小结

此次面试没有考核算法,整体难度较低,回答得比较顺利。
面试官很友善,见到我发现是2人时,主动安慰:别紧张,就当一起聊聊天;在我没有回答到关键点时,主动换了角度提问,以便理解题意。

但由于在前台等待时间较长(提交笔试后近1h)、绩效考核形式、试用期薪资打折等因素,没有接这份offer。

这次面试给了我一些信心,也验证了“八股文”的重要性。
不管工作是否会遇到类似的问题,多掌握知识总是好的。依然要坚持学习!